- Buffer Requirements
- The proposed development shall have a Category C buffer requirement along all
property lines bordered by the SFR1, SFR3 and RE1 zoning districts. The 3
options under Category C are:
1) 20 feet with a certain amount of canopy trees, understory trees, and shrubs
/ ornamental grasses per 100 linear feet
2) 10 feet with a certain amount of shrubs / ornamental grasses per 100 linear
feet and a wood fence or masonry wall
3) 30 feet undisturbed natural buffer.
